The Geographical Center of Europe- Lithuania

a tall white pillar with gold stars on top
This site is located less than an hour from Vilnius near the village of Purnuskes. There isn’t much to see here besides from this monument. There is a small visitor center where you can purchase a certificate to show that you visited the center of Europe. The guy working there was thrilled to see us.
